Megan Grehl Design Studio is composed of international, passionate, fearless women who are collectively proficient in English, Mandarin, French, Spanish, and Arabic. We are seeking a talented and motivated individual to join our team as a part-time Junior Designer. This candidate should have strong graphic design skills, and product design skills. You must have an entrepreneurial mindset, be able to work independently, and have the ability to thrive in a small office setting.
Responsibilities:
- Develop designs in collaboration with the design team
- Develop project plans, timelines, and budgets in collaboration with the design team.
- Coordinate project activities, including scheduling meetings, managing project documentation, and ensuring projects stay on schedule
- Pick up samples, meet with contractors on site
- Foster positive communication and relationships with clients
Qualifications:
- Degree in Interior Design or Architecture
- Strong organizational and project management skills, with the ability to multitask and work under pressure
- Extremely proficient in SketchUp, Rhino, AutoCad, and Adobe Suite. Any additional 3D model software is a plus (Revit, Maya, etc)
- Creative profile, identification, and sensitivity to Megan Grehl’s aesthetics.
- Strong product design skills - strong knowledge of materiality and detailing.
- Excellent writing, speaking, and presentation skills in English and Spanish proficiency a plus
- Spanish speaker is a plus
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ships with clients, vendors, and staff
- Must be based in Miami, FL
- Proficiency in Microsoft Suite and Adobe Creative Cloud, particularly Photoshop and InDesign.
- At least two years of experience
- Proficient in 3D rendering including Enscape and VRay (Lumion or any other is a plus)
- You would benefit from working directly with the principal and learning how to run the business
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.
All candidates considered for this role will be required to complete 3 screening tests. These 3 tests will take roughly 16 hours (or 2 working days) to complete. They will cover the following areas:
- Product design knowledge related to materiality and detailing
- Graphic design and layout abilities using Adobe Suite
- Technical SketchUp and AutoCad proficiency
